Re: Dec Patton has left the building : Fri Jan 08, 2021 9:26 am  
I wish Patton all the best for the future.
I take from this that we have been hanging on to find out if Widdop will be coming back before releasing him. It is odd that it is just a straight release and no other club has announced his signing, I can't remember the last time that happened with one of our players.
We can certainly say that we gave Patton plenty of chance to shine, it's not like he played a couple of games at a young age, drifted out on loan and was never given a chance because of NRL imports. His big opportunity was when Kev Brown picked up an injury on the eve of the season and he played a full season in the halves.

Probably much to do with the lack of reserves for 2021 also?

Full Back: Ratch, Ashton, Thewlis, Mamo
Wing: Charnley, Lineham, Ashton, Mamo, Roebuck
Centre: King, Inglis, Mamo, Roebuck
Halves: Widdop, Austin, Dean
Prop: Hill, Cooper, Philbin, Mulhern, Butler, Doro, (Sita, Latu)
Hooker: Clark, Walker
B/R: Currie, Hughes Clark, Wrench, Longstaff, Davis, Robson

Full back and wing we are well covered, Centre worries me a little, Inglis will miss games with injury, Mamo's injury record isn't great either, so I hope Roebuck is able to step up.
Halves, Looks ok with Ratch able to step in, Dean hopefully will get some gametime
Prop, numbers look ok now, hopefully one of Butler or Mulhern can develop into a true first choice prop, otherwise it will be an area we lack a little quality.
Hooker is fine, Davis can also play there in emergencies
Back Row seems ok in numbers, but seems light in quality for me. I still think a back row of Currie + a new player with Hughes at 13 and Clark on the bench is our best bet. I imagine that is dependent on Sita & Latu though
